About Braddon 2612

The size of Braddon is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 15.2% of total area. The population of Braddon in 2016 was 5500 people. By 2021 the population was 6383 showing a population growth of 16.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Braddon is 20-29 years. Households in Braddon are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Braddon work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 38.10% of the homes in Braddon were owner-occupied compared with 29.20% in 2016.

Braddon has 6,089 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Braddon have seen a 44.91%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 22.20%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Braddon is $1,231,959 while the median value for Units is $539,565.
  • Houses have a median rent of $590 while Units have a median rent of $613.
